Solar Orbiter Snaps Closest Pictures Ever of the Sun – Reveals New “Campfires” Phenomena – SciTechDaily

The first images from Solar Orbiter, a new Sun-observing mission by ESA and NASA, have revealed omnipresent miniature solar flares, dubbed “campfires,” near the surface of our closest star. According to the scientists behind the mission, seeing phenomena that…

The Extreme Ultraviolet Imager (EUI) on ESA’s Solar Orbiter spacecraft took this image on May 30, 2020. It shows the Sun’s appearance at a wavelength of 17 nanometers, which is in the extreme ultraviolet region of the electromagnetic spectrum. Images at this wavelength reveal the upper atmosphere of the Sun, the corona, with a temperature of around 1 million degrees.
